Around Australia, termites are often referred to as ‘white ants’. These tiny insects can wreak a significant level of property damage annually. Due to the great capacity for destruction, residents of Glen Alpine Campbelltown are advised to find quality termite inspection services.
You can find several types of termite situations so the preferred treatments also vary. When you bring in the experts, they will going to apply one of two general termite removal systems. This can include chemical treatments that form a barrier between the termites and the building you hope to protect. Or perhaps, the elimination of the termite colony with baiting techniques.
Generally, in Glen Alpine, termite specialists make use of a chemical treatment as the preferred kind removal strategy for killing termites, however, colony eradication through baiting also has distinct benefits and should also be considered.

Repellent chemicals offer great defense against termites as they are easily detected and strongly avoided by them. Unfortunately, when there’s a gap in the chemical application, either from a lack of access to all areas, or if a treated area is later compromised, white ants may recognise these gaps and gain access.
Bifenthrin has a residual life of up to five years and is the most commonly used repellent chemical available today.
These chemicals are not detectable by the termites. Given they don’t avoid the treated areas, they will move over the chemical and die as a result of coming into contact with it. They may also pass the chemical to other colony members that they come into contact with, thus creating a compounding effect.
Since the termites do not identify non repellents, they won’t recognise untreated and treated places, and thus access via possible gaps is limited.
Fipronil is the most widely used non repellent on the market, and features a residual life of as much as eight years.
Above Ground Systems are used to eliminate termites from houses by positioning bait stations at the site of activity, so they begin to feed on the bait matrix instead of the timber they were consuming. Worker termites then return to the colony and feed the bait to other colony members and so a compounding effect is achieved.
Continuing monitoring and assessment allows the bait stations to be re-baited, added to or moved, based on observed white ant activity. In this fashion, the entire nest can be elimited even if its location isn’t known.
In Ground Systems are used in a similar manner, however they are often placed throughout properties where there is currently no obvious activity, to assist in early discivery of white ants. These systems are particularly helpful when the layout of a structure makes it difficult to install effective perimeter barriers, as it is then possible to intercept white ants before they breach the perimeter.
